The Albanian Riviera does not arrive slowly. One moment you are driving through olive groves and limestone hills, and the next the Ionian Sea appears below — flat, impossibly blue and completely uncrowded. That contrast — the rugged Albanian interior giving way to this unexpected coast — is exactly what makes this country so well-suited to a honeymoon that wants something genuinely different from Santorini or Maldives. This 5-night couples itinerary is built around three distinct moods: the energy of Tirana's café culture and street art for your first evening, the Ottoman romance of Berat's hilltop castle and candlelit stone courtyards for the centrepiece nights, and two days along the Riviera coastline between Sarandë and Himarë where the combination of clear water, empty coves and fresh seafood does the rest. Accommodation is selected for character — a boutique property in Tirana's Blloku neighbourhood and a family-run stone guesthouse inside Berat's castle walls. Sleeping inside Berat Castle walls in a stone boutique guesthouse with valley views at dawn
Private boat charter along the Ionian coves between Himarë and Sarandë with a picnic lunch on board
Sunset dinner in an Ottoman-era courtyard restaurant in Berat's Mangalem quarter
Walking the Tirana street art trail in the Blloku neighbourhood at dusk — the murals change seasonally and no two visits are the same
Visiting Butrint's ancient ruins as first entry of the day, before tour groups arrive, with the lagoon still and quiet
Swimming at Gjipe Beach, accessible only by boat or a steep hike — pristine and genuinely uncrowded
Coffee and *sheqerpare* (Albanian syrup cake) at a Berat bakery with a castle view from the terrace table
